Sylvania 130V BR30 65W Flood 65BR30/FL #13129

13129 is a 65W incandescent bulb in BR30 shape with a silver aluminum finish and e26 medium base rated 130V.

Technical Specifications

  • Brand: Sylvania
  • Model / MPN: 13129
  • Bulb Shape: BR30
  • Wattage: 65W
  • Finish / Color: Silver Aluminum
  • Base: E26 Medium
  • Voltage: 130V
  • Lumens: 620
  • Color Temperature: 2850k
  • CRI: 100
  • Average Life: 2500HRS
  • Filament Design: CC-6
  • Maximum Overall Length: 5.35
  • Diameter: 3.75
